America’s Got Talent Season 18
“America’s Got Talent Season 18” is a television talent show that began on May 30, 2023. It has four judges and is hosted by Terry Crews. People with all kinds of talents, such as singing, dancing and magic, compete to win. This season introduced a special button called the Golden Buzzer that the audience can press to help their favorite contestants.
The show has different rounds and after each round, some contestants advance to the finals while others are eliminated. Each episode was watched by a different number of people and the show has been on television for 20 episodes.

America has talent
“America’s Got Talent”, often abbreviated to AGT, is a popular American television talent competition. It is part of a global franchise created by Simon Cowell and produced by Fremantle USA and Syco Entertainment. The show airs on NBC and began on June 21, 2006. It was initially planned for the United Kingdom, but was discontinued due to a dispute, only to resume in 2007 after the success of the first season. Terry Crews is the current host.
AGT welcomes contestants from the US and beyond who have diverse talents such as singing, dancing, comedy, magic and more. Contestants aim to impress a panel of judges, including Simon Cowell, Howie Mandel, Heidi Klum and Sofía Vergara, to advance to the live episodes and ultimately the finale. The winner receives a cash prize and the opportunity to headline a show in Las Vegas.
The show is a hit, attracting around 10 million viewers per season. It’s so popular that it has even inspired books and spin-off contests, including “America’s Got Talent: The Champions,” “AGT: Extreme” and “America’s Got Talent: All-Stars.” The eighteenth season of the main series premiered in May 2023.
